--- /dev/null Thu Jan 01 00:00:00 1970 +0000 +++ b/include/llvm/MC/MCInstrInfo.h Thu Dec 12 13:56:28 2013 +0900 @@ -0,0 +1,62 @@ +//===-- llvm/MC/MCInstrInfo.h - Target Instruction Info ---------*- C++ -*-===// +// +// The LLVM Compiler Infrastructure +// +// This file is distributed under the University of Illinois Open Source +// License. See LICENSE.TXT for details. +// +//===----------------------------------------------------------------------===// +// +// This file describes the target machine instruction set. +// +//===----------------------------------------------------------------------===// + +#ifndef LLVM_MC_MCINSTRINFO_H +#define LLVM_MC_MCINSTRINFO_H + +#include "llvm/MC/MCInstrDesc.h" +#include <cassert> + +namespace llvm { + +//--------------------------------------------------------------------------- +/// +/// MCInstrInfo - Interface to description of machine instruction set +/// +class MCInstrInfo { + const MCInstrDesc *Desc; // Raw array to allow static init'n + const unsigned *InstrNameIndices; // Array for name indices in InstrNameData + const char *InstrNameData; // Instruction name string pool + unsigned NumOpcodes; // Number of entries in the desc array + +public: + /// InitMCInstrInfo - Initialize MCInstrInfo, called by TableGen + /// auto-generated routines. *DO NOT USE*. + void InitMCInstrInfo(const MCInstrDesc *D, const unsigned *NI, const char *ND, + unsigned NO) { + Desc = D; + InstrNameIndices = NI; + InstrNameData = ND; + NumOpcodes = NO; + } + + unsigned getNumOpcodes() const { return NumOpcodes; } + + /// get - Return the machine instruction descriptor that corresponds to the + /// specified instruction opcode. + /// + const MCInstrDesc &get(unsigned Opcode) const { + assert(Opcode < NumOpcodes && "Invalid opcode!"); + return Desc[Opcode]; + } + + /// getName - Returns the name for the instructions with the given opcode. + const char *getName(unsigned Opcode) const { + assert(Opcode < NumOpcodes && "Invalid opcode!"); + return &InstrNameData[InstrNameIndices[Opcode]]; + } +}; + +} // End llvm namespace + +#endif
